Projects and Technologies: Shaping the Worldview of Modern Russian Students

https://doi.org/10.25205/2541-7517-2023-21-2-168-173

Abstract

In order to improve the quality of teaching social sciences, since 2022, a number of conferences and seminars have been held in leading universities. The discussion centered on the teaching methodology and content of the newly introduced course “Fundamentals of Russian Statehood”. The deepest and most open involvement of teaching and research community in this work will be able to contribute to the development of Russian socio-political knowledge, domestic scientific schools and research centers.
